Dina Atkin of Wasilla has been awarded a bachelor’s degree in psychology from Kaplan University in a Feb. 5 graduation ceremony in Miami, Fla.

U.S. Marine Corps Captain Miguel Cruz of Wasilla received the 2010 1st Lt. Travis Manion Memorial Marine Corps Officer Logistician of the Year Award Feb. 3 at the seventh annual MCA Ground Logistics Awards Dinner. He is currently assigned to Marine Wing Support Squadron-171 at Marine Corps Air Station Iwakuni, Japan, where he serves as the maintenance management officer and S-2 intelligence officer.

Liza Krauszer of Wasilla was part of a group of 11 members of the National Civilian Community Corps, an AmeriCorps program, who traveled to Louisiana in November 2010 to begin a four-week project building Habitat for Humanity homes for people affected during the 2005 hurricane season.
